Highlights
Are people in Kennebunk older or younger than people in Morgan?
- The Median Age in Kennebunk is 25.0 years older than in Morgan.
Are housing costs cheaper in Kennebunk or Morgan?
- Kennebunk
housing
costs are 8.1% less expensive than Morgan hous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Kennebunk or Morgan?
- The average commute for residents of Kennebunk is 1.5 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Morgan.

Things to do in Kennebunk?
Kennebunk, ME is a quaint coastal town located in York County. With its beautiful beaches and vibrant downtown area, it's no wonder Kennebunk attracts thousands of visitors each year. Popular attractions include the Seashore Trolley Museum, the Rachel Carson National Wildlife Refuge and numerous lighthouses along the coast.
